I am using Windows 7. I loaded the program and not get all kinds of error messages when using the software: The main message I get [over and over and over] is:
C:\Windows\system32\api-ms-win-core-synch-I1-2-0.DLL is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error. Try installing the program again using the original installation media or contact your system administrator or the software vendor for support.
Alright Adobe, my administrator has no clue what is causing this or how to fix this. How about someone there help with this. I have unistalled and reinstalled Acrobat X Pro and now it has problems (Watermarks don't work) but otherwise is OK. I have reinstalled DC several times after uninstalling Acrobat X. I am also now getting error messages like this simply browsing the web.
By the way, this all started with a Reader DC update to my computer several days ago that disabled Acrobat X's full function capability. So I decided to go to the Acrobat DC. Now that appears to have been a mistake. Not intuitively as user friendly and now nothing works properly.

As explained above, the error message seems to be appearing because of the corrupted DLL file.
You have already tried uninstall reinstall of the application and it didn't fix, so I would suggest you to try installing the new copy of DLL file api-ms-win-core-synch-I1-2-0.DLL and see if that helps.
Also, There is a chance that your api-ms-win-core-synch-l1-2-0.dll error could be related to a malware infection on your PC. These malicious intruders can damage, corrupt, or even delete DLL-related files.
Conduct a full malware scan of your PC.

and if that doesn't help, you may follow the steps mentioned below and try Manually Register Api-ms-win-core-synch-l1-2-0.dll Using Microsoft Register Server.
When you install software that uses the api-ms-win-core-synch-l1-2-0.dll dependency, the software should automatically register the file for you. In some cases your DLL file may not register properly, and as a result, will provide a "api-ms-win-core-synch-l1-2-0.dll not registered" error.
